But before we get into it, here\u2019s a short story\u2014one that might sound familiar, but it hits different when you reflect on it deeply.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Beach Story: Want It Like You Want to Breathe<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>A young man once went to a guru and said, \u201cI want to be successful. Please teach me how.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The guru looked at him and simply said, \u201cMeet me tomorrow at 5 AM at the beach.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The next morning, curious and hopeful, the man showed up. The guru was already there, waiting. Without much talk, he asked the man to follow him into the water. They walked until the water reached their waists.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cClose your eyes,\u201d said the guru. The man obeyed.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>And in that moment, the guru suddenly grabbed his head and pushed it underwater.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Seconds passed. The man began to panic. He thrashed and struggled, desperate for air. Just when it seemed like he\u2019d pass out, the guru pulled him back up.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Gasping, furious, the man shouted, \u201cWhat were you trying to do?! Kill me?\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The guru calmly asked, \u201cWhat did you want most when you were under the water?\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cI just wanted to breathe!\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The guru replied, \u201cWhen you want success as badly as you just wanted to breathe, you\u2019ll get it.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>And that, my friends, is the secret.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>When you truly want something\u2014badly, deeply, desperately\u2014it starts to reshape your actions, your thoughts, and even the world around you.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">More Than Wanting\u2014It\u2019s Obsession<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>When I say want something badly, I\u2019m not talking about a passing wish.
